Scrap Jeep statistics in the UK

bulb-icon

45% of Jeeps we’ve scrapped have been manual transmission and 54.64% have been automatic. This is relatively unusual in the UK, where most scrap cars are still manual.

bulb-icon

The lowest mileage we’ve seen on a scrap Jeep was a relatively large 57,782. Considering we often scrap cars of other makes with less than 10,000 miles on them, this is testament to Jeep’s great engineering.

bulb-icon

The highest mileage of any Jeep we’ve scrapped was 237,845 (a Jeep Compass). This reflects the broad range of mileage on scrap Jeeps, although it’s less than twice as high as the average mileage (123,165).

bulb-icon

The youngest Jeep we’ve scrapped at Car.co.uk was a Jeep Renegade first registered in 2016. It was only 9 years old when it came in for scrapping, and had likely been damaged in an accident.

Scrap your Jeep FAQs

How much is my scrap Jeep worth?
Dropdown Icon

Scrapped Jeeps vary in value from £100 to over £400, with an average of around £250. This depends on weight, current metal market, model, and condition. If there’s extensive damage, the cost of repair for a Jeep can exceed the vehicle's value.

What affects the scrap value of my Jeep?
Dropdown Icon

The scrap value of Jeeps can vary depending on their weight and metal content, as heavier vehicles contain more valuable steel and aluminium. Changes in market prices, make and model, along with age and general condition, can also affect the value of a running Jeep along with a working catalytic converter, which can be used to repurpose valuable precious metals.

Should I scrap my old rusty Jeep if it still runs?
Dropdown Icon

Yes, as heavy rust can pose a number of issues even if the vehicle technically still drives. For example, a rusty Jeep can be a safety hazard, and it’ll likely be too expensive for private buyers to take on as a fixer-upper. Scrapping your old, rusty Jeep can be a better value than costly repairs and get you a higher price than trying to sell it second-hand.

Can I scrap my electric Jeep car?
Dropdown Icon

Yes, you can scrap your electric Jeep as long as your vehicle goes to an Authorised Treatment Facility (ATF) that can handle high-voltage EV components for safe removal and repurposing of parts. This is standard practice in reputable scrap companies, including Car.co.uk. 

What documents do I need to scrap my Jeep?
Dropdown Icon

To scrap your Jeep, you’ll need your VC5 Logbook to prove ownership, photo ID, and proof of address. You’ll also need a Certificate of Destruction (COD) from the ATF to inform the DVLA that your vehicle has been scrapped and avoid any potential fines.
